解码百度知道:知识共享生态的技术架构与实践价值
一、百度知道:知识共享生态的标杆平台
百度知道作为国内领先的知识问答社区,自2005年上线以来,累计解答超10亿个问题,覆盖科技、生活、教育、医疗等20余个领域。其核心价值在于构建了一个“用户提问-专家解答-社区验证”的闭环生态,通过技术手段降低知识获取门槛,提升信息传递效率。
从技术架构看,百度知道采用分层设计:前端通过响应式布局适配PC/移动端,中台集成NLP(自然语言处理)、CV(计算机视觉)算法实现问题分类与内容审核,后端依赖分布式计算与存储系统支撑高并发访问。例如,其问题推荐系统基于用户行为数据(搜索历史、浏览时长、互动频率)构建标签体系,通过协同过滤算法实现个性化推送,点击率较传统推荐提升37%。
二、技术实现:NLP与大数据驱动的智能内核
1. 语义理解与问题分类
百度知道的核心技术之一是语义分析引擎。该引擎通过BERT等预训练模型对问题进行向量化表示,结合领域知识图谱(如医疗领域需关联ICD-10编码)实现精准分类。例如,用户提问“儿童发烧38.5℃怎么办”,系统需识别“儿童”“发烧”“38.5℃”等实体,关联“儿科”“急诊处理”等标签,最终匹配至“儿童发热护理指南”类目。
代码示例(简化版问题分类逻辑):
from transformers import BertTokenizer, BertForSequenceClassificationimport torch# 加载预训练模型tokenizer = BertTokenizer.from_pretrained('bert-base-chinese')model = BertForSequenceClassification.from_pretrained('bert-base-chinese', num_labels=20) # 假设20个分类def classify_question(text):inputs = tokenizer(text, return_tensors="pt", truncation=True, max_length=128)outputs = model(**inputs)pred_label = torch.argmax(outputs.logits).item()return pred_label # 返回分类标签
2. 答案质量评估体系
为保障内容可靠性,百度知道构建了多维度评估模型:
- 专家评分:邀请领域认证专家对答案进行1-5分评分;
- 社区投票:用户可对答案进行“有用/无用”投票,权重占比40%;
- 时效性检测:通过NLP判断答案是否包含过期信息(如“2020年政策”需标记为历史数据);
- 抄袭检测:基于SimHash算法对比答案与知识库的相似度,阈值设为0.8(相似度>80%视为抄袭)。
三、开发者视角:技术集成与二次开发
1. 开放API接口
百度知道提供标准化的API服务,支持开发者通过RESTful接口获取问答数据。主要接口包括:
- 问题搜索:
GET /api/v1/search?q=关键词&limit=10 - 答案详情:
GET /api/v1/answer/{id} - 用户贡献统计:
GET /api/v1/user/{uid}/stats
示例请求(Python):
import requestsdef search_questions(keyword):url = "https://api.zhidao.baidu.com/api/v1/search"params = {"q": keyword, "limit": 10}response = requests.get(url, params=params)return response.json()# 调用示例results = search_questions("Python爬虫")print(results["data"][0]["title"]) # 输出第一条问题的标题
2. 企业级解决方案
对于企业用户,百度知道提供定制化知识库搭建服务,核心功能包括:
- 私有化部署:支持将问答系统部署至企业内网,数据隔离保障安全;
- 工单系统集成:与Zendesk、ServiceNow等工单系统对接,实现“问答-工单”自动流转;
- 数据分析看板:可视化展示问题解决率、用户满意度等指标。
四、实践价值:从个人到行业的赋能
1. 个人用户:高效解决实际问题
以“手机维修”场景为例,用户通过百度知道可快速定位问题根源(如“iPhone无法充电”可能涉及充电口堵塞、电池老化等),并获取分步解决方案。数据显示,78%的用户在首次搜索后即获得有效答案,平均解决时间从传统渠道的2.3天缩短至15分钟。
2. 企业用户:降低服务成本
某家电品牌接入百度知道API后,将常见问题(如“空调制热效果差”)的自动解答率从32%提升至67%,人工客服工作量减少45%,年度服务成本节省超200万元。
3. 行业生态:促进知识普惠
百度知道与教育部合作推出的“学科知识点问答”项目,覆盖K12阶段数学、物理等核心科目,累计解答超5000万次,成为偏远地区学生获取优质教育资源的重要渠道。
五、未来展望:AI与知识共享的深度融合
随着大模型技术的发展,百度知道正探索以下方向:
- 多模态问答:支持图片、视频提问(如“这个电路图哪里错了?”);
- 实时交互:通过语音助手实现“边问边答”的沉浸式体验;
- 知识图谱动态更新:结合实时数据(如疫情政策、股票行情)自动修正答案。
对开发者的建议:
- 关注API文档更新,优先使用v2版本接口(支持异步调用);
- 在企业集成时,建议采用“缓存+定时同步”策略降低调用频率;
- 参与百度知道开发者社区,获取最新技术案例与问题解决方案。
百度知道的技术演进与生态建设,不仅重塑了知识获取方式,更为开发者与企业提供了高效、可靠的技术工具。未来,随着AI技术的深化应用,其价值将进一步从“信息连接”转向“智慧赋能”。